The TGA2575 is a high-power GaN (Gallium Nitride) MMIC (Monolithic Microwave Integrated Circuit) power amplifier designed for use in X-band radar and communication systems. It offers high efficiency and gain, making it suitable for demanding applications where power and reliability are critical.
Applications:
- X-Band Radar systems (e.g., weather radar, air traffic control radar)
- Satellite communication uplinks
- Point-to-point microwave communication links
- Military radar applications
- Test and Measurement equipment

Additional Details:
The TGA2575 typically operates in the X-band frequency range (8 to 12 GHz). It requires a DC bias supply and appropriate RF input/output connectors. The amplifier is typically housed in a ceramic package for optimal thermal performance. Careful attention to thermal management is crucial for ensuring reliable operation at high power levels. Refer to the manufacturer's datasheet for detailed specifications, application notes, and thermal management recommendations. Proper heat sinking is generally required. The specific output power and gain figures are frequency dependent and are detailed in the product datasheet. The device is designed for pulsed or CW (Continuous Wave) operation depending on the application.
